Session 4
This was our first session after half term and so it was hard for the children to get going today!!! A lot of children needed reminding to listen.
Lots of the children had some very good ideas for the story-I'm very impressed at how the class have linked ideas together and thought about what they know about the Saxons.
After story planning, the class spilt into two groups, they had to create a scenario to form part of the class story. They then had to create freeze frames to tell their part of the story. Two groups really struggled to put their ideas together as they distracted each other and didn't stay on task. After help from the adults, the groups then struggled to negotiate their ideas and some children took the lead to organise the groups.
Campbell used 'forum theatre' to help the groups-this used the audience to direct the group.
The class worked again on their invaders statements and developed the story even further. The class now have a brother and sister who fell out in the tribe...spilting the tribe in two!! There is also a potion involved!! (I don't want to give too much away). The voice projection was much better today, the class are really working together much better...I can;t wait to see how this develops when we go outside...will they be able to keep their voices loud and together as a class....?!!

Session 2
What a busy session!! The children have done lots of work today and really impressed us with their knowledge of the Anglo-Saxons!!
We were taught a new song today which helped us to warm up our voices. A lot of the children found it difficult to sing in front of the others and got very embarrassed. In our evaluation, the class decided that this was something they can work on. They also want to start respecting each other's work a little bit more-which we think is a very good idea!!
We talked about invaders and settlers today and began planning our story. We thought about how the Anglo-Saxons were different.
Our group work was better today-we worked on creating freeze frames to show what our tribe is good at-some of us still struggled to negotiate so I hope I will see the quieter children having a much stronger voice in their group work in future. We also struggled to get into our groups without a fuss as most children wanted to work with their friends-Campbell is helping us to work with new people.
Once we had done some work in the hall, we went outside to complete our freeze frames and add a sentence. It was amazing to see how differently the children worked outside, most of them got very distracted and needed lots of reminders to stay on task.
The children felt that they need to listen very carefully outside and try to use a much louder voice...I think they evaluated their session very well!!
